About Basilica of Bom Jesus in Goa

The Basilica of Bom Jesus located in Goa is one of the most famous attractions of this little paradisiacal state of India.

Still reeling under the Portuguese rule in the state, Goa is home to a plethora of architectural marvels that remind people of the bygone era. The Bom Jesus Basilica is one such place. The Bom Jesus basilica church in Goa, also known as the Borea Jezuchi Bajilika, is visited by hundreds of locals and tourists all through the year.

History of Old Goa Church

It is a UNESCO World Heritage Site and is more than 400 years old. The foundation  of the oldest church in Goa was laid in 1594, while its construction was completed in 1605. Basilica of Bom Jesus in Goa is home to the tomb as well as the mortal remains of St. Francis Xavier. The Basilica of Bom Jesus body remains are taken out once every decade, calling for a huge festival all across Goa, attracting pilgrims from all over the world. The oldest church was served with the status of a minor basilica in 1946, and is now revered as a holy site.

Basilica of Bom Jesus Architecture

The Jesuit church is built in Baroque architectural style. Its white-washed exterior is considered to be the finest example of Baroque architecture in India.

Modern Art Gallery

Comprising around 36 paintings that depict numerous Biblical scenes, the modern art gallery of the Basilica of Bom Jesus in Goa is one of the major attractions to explore here. Executed in between the years of 1973 and 1976, this gallery is the largest of its kind in Asia. The most popular paintings exhibited in this gallery are: ‘Genesis’ and ‘The Last Judgement’.  

Professed House of Bom Jesus 

The Tomb of St. Francis Xavier is another attraction that lets people dig into the history of the region. This tomb was structured post the remains of Xavier Francis were found fresh and intact, and he was declared a saint. Besides that, the Professed House made of laterite rock is another attraction to visit. Constructed in between 1585 to 1589, this two-storied building became the mission centre for all missions of Jesuit.

No photography of person is allowed in the church. There are people vigilant about it and they even ask to delete the photos if they are clicked. However, you are free to click as many of the basilica alone without a human in it.

The name of the Church, Bom Jesus, literally translates to "Good Jesus" and is used for Jesus when he was an infant.

The Basilica of Bom Jesus was constructed in the year 1605.

It is very easy to get to the Basilica of Bom Jesus from Panjim. It is located at a distance of 10 km from Panaji and it would take around 20 minutes to reach the basilica via taxi. If you are coming from Dabolim airport, then the total distance would be 40 km and would take around 1 hour to reach here from Dabolim airport.
